Abstract
This review presents the recent advances in cold recycled waste pavement materials with cement. The various factors of influence on pavement performances is introduced, including cement content, gradation, reclaimed asphalt pavement (RAP), optimum moisture content (OMC), compaction density and curing conditions. The main pavement performance, such as mechanical properties, shrinkage properties, fatigue properties and water stability properties of cement cold-recycled mixture is presented. The application experience of cement cold-recycled mixture is also summarized. The research topic of cement cold-recycled base at present is pointed out, which includes properties of old pavement materials, the application of additives, the establishment of pavement performances evaluation indexes and systems, etc.
